The vehicle is currently roadworthy, but the maintenance history reveals a pattern of reactive rather rather than preventative care. The most recent test on 15 May 2026 at 51,097 miles resulted in a failure due to non-conforming registration plates, windscreen damage, and tyre defects. While the vehicle passed immediately after these rectifications, the recurring nature of the windscreen and tyre issues suggests the owner only addresses faults once they are about to cause an MOT failure. At 51,097 miles over seven years, the car has averaged approximately 7,300 miles per year, which aligns with typical low-to-moderate usage. The data shows consistent usage intervals, with roughly 9,200 miles covered between June 2024 and July 2025, and another 6,400 miles between July 2025 and May 2026. This steady mileage profile reduces the strain on the drivetrain and suspension components, though it does not exempt the rubber-based parts and consumables from age-related degradation. A buyer must conduct a thorough inspection of the windscreen, as it has been flagged as damaged across four consecutive tests dating back to June 2024. The tyre history is particularly concerning; the 2024 failure noted exposed ply cords and nails in multiple tyres, while the 2025 test highlighted a nearside front tyre worn to the legal limit. You should check for sidewall damage, uneven wear, and perished rubber, as the record indicates a neglect of basic tyre condition until failure. The braking system also requires attention. The July 2025 test at 44,658 miles identified thin front brake pads. Given the mileage driven since then, these components may be nearing the end of their service life or already require replacement. While there are no reports of structural corrosion or suspension failure in this record, the recurring trend of minor consumable faults suggests the vehicle would benefit from a comprehensive mechanical survey to ensure no hidden issues exist.
